Industrial Machine Tools can be used to craft the following items: Industrial Machine Tools can be upgraded to higher quality in a Refiner. Additionally, it has a fixed queue and fuel capacity that depends on its quality and one random bonus stat. Industrial Machine Tools can have 2 crafting queues (or orders) scheduled at a time regardless of its quality. The player can clean up the sand using a Feather Duster to restore the production speed. If the station gathers up too much sand, its efficiency will be halved and a warning symbol will be shown above it. Industrial Machine Tools accumulates sand at the rate of 0.21 units per hour up to the maximum of 100 units. In addition, the workshop's Water Tank must supply the crafting station with Water while it is running Industrial Machine Tools consumes 1.08 water units per hour (0.22 units per hour during Winter). Crafting requires the Industrial Machine Tools to be fueled for a certain amount of time if the station runs out of fuel, the production is halted mid process until more fuel is added. It uses Dregs, Wood, Power Stones, or Condensed Power Stone as fuel and consumes 1 fuel unit per in-game minute (60 units per hour). Industrial Machine Tools takes up a 4×2 area. Industrial Machine Tools is used to produce pipes, rivets, screws and gears. Industrial Machine Tools is used for crafting. It is also possible to upgrade a Civil Processor to a Industrial Machine Tools.Ĭivil Processor-> Industrial Machine Tools In order to craft the Industrial Machine Tools, the player needs to obtain its diagram by giving 20 Data Discs to Qi at the Research Center, then waiting for 6 days before obtaining its blueprint in the mail. Industrial Machine Tools can be crafted using the Intermediate Assembly Station.
